State “Declaration of Intent” Reminder

Dear Home Educators in Washington,

Christian Heritage wants to remind you that if you are operating a home-based instruction program under the Washington State homeschool law, your annual declaration of intent form is due by September 15. This form may be printed out and mailed to the district public school superintendent as explained later in this reminder.

“Parents are required to submit their declaration of intent to the local superintendent or with the superintendent of a nonresident district which accepts the homeschool student as a transfer student under RCW 28A.225.220.

The law only requires the declaration of intent to include the name and age for the child and indicate if a certificated person will be supervising the instruction. Washington law also requires declaration of intent form to be in the format prescribed by the State Superintendent of Public Instruction, but parents are not required to use their local district’s form if it requests additional information (emphasis ours).” *

The Christian Homeschool Network of Washington (CHN), our Christian Heritage legislative liaison organization, has created a declaration of intent form using the format prescribed by the Superintendent of Public Instruction.

  • We strongly recommend using this form. Download it at: [www.chnow.org].
  • Print out the form and fill in only the information included on the form. Make a copy for your own files.
  • Mail this form to the Superintendent of Public Schools in your city (address is listed under your city’s name in your phone book).
  • We recommend mailing in the form rather than presenting it in person.

If your school district attempts to require you to provide information which they are not entitled to, please report this to CHN by using the “Contact Us” button at the bottom of the www.chnow.org website home page.
